The duvet insert is a modern version of the eiderdown which was a quilt made exclusively from the feathers of the eider duck.
It is protected with a removable cover the duvet cover.
A duvet insert is meant to be draped over your bed covering you just like a comforter.
A duvet is a soft flat bag filled with down or synthetic fibers.
If you hate making the bed a duvet with a cover can be used instead of a top sheet and blanket which can save time and stress.
Originating in europe it was traditionally stuffed with down the soft fluffy inner fibers of ducks and geese that naturally insulate heat.
